For those that are fans of Edgar Kennedy, I may have found what might be a potentially rare comedy.

Actually it might not be as much of a comedy. It appears to be an educational film made by the Jam Handy education film company.
They also handled a lot of advertising animated films done by them.

This film is entitled, "The Other Fellow", from 1937. It is a driving safety film and it stars Edgar Kennedy.

additional info ...

I just finished downloading it. Very good print. Edgar Kennedy plays five different roles in this eight and a half minute short film. They're basically Edgar Kennedy in different costumes. We basically see five or six different short bits where far less than curteous drivers drive in most unsafe ways, with Edgar commenting on each of the scenes, ending up before the courts himself for bad driving.

It can be downloaded off of the "Internet Archive database" for free. If possible, download the Mpeg 2 download of it, as it is very high quality, nearly DVD quality (at least, in the case of the previously mentioned advertising films), and they're films are from, in most case, the best surviving 35MM prints.

This film is specifically in the "Prelinger Collection" on the above mentioned site. Enjoy!
